A Labor Saving Device. Using dynamite to blast holes to plant orange trees, Ivanhoe, California. Image taken July 1932. My grandfather told me that he used to buy dynamite at the local hardware store in Hanford and used it to dig holes and remove tree trunks. This photo shows the use of explosives in digging planting holes. I circled in red the person who must have lit the fuse and ran for cover.

The New 40 Acres, November '31. Image taken by James Long of Ivanhoe, California. I was loaned a photo album that documented the development of virgin lands into an orange grove in 1931-1932. This was the first picture taken showing the lands as they appeared. The small mounds on the property were frost heaves *UPDATED* (there is much more to their formation than I first thought - Read through the comments), and much of the Central San Joaquin Valley appeared this way late in the year. These lands were never tilled until 1931.
